Connie, I used the W key to walk and the mouse for turning. The M key is for the map (use the Q key to scroll between floors), sometimes in the bottom corner of the map, it will tell you what you need to do. When you pick up stuff, it'll tell you what number to click to use it and click the right mouse to use the item, like a flashlight. For running, I didn't do that but you use the up arrow for that.
